CBRE hires Debt duo from JLL

Global real estate advisor, CBRE has today announced the appointment of Chris Gow as an Executive Director in its Debt and Structured Finance team, led by Paul Coates and part of CBRE Capital Advisors.

Gow joins from JLL, where he was Head of EMEA Debt Advisory for the Hotel & Hospitality Group. Chris spent the early part of his career with Bank of Scotland before moving to Lloyds and then a Special Situations Fund where he developed significant financing credentials across most Operational Real Estate (OPRE) asset classes. He moved into Debt Advisory in 2015 and to JLL in 2017, where he led the completion of £2bn of transactions over two years. Chris has extensive experience in all aspects of financing including acquisitions, refinancing, special situations and distressed asset handling.

In his new role, Chris will lead Debt Advisory for CBRE’s OPRE business working across the Hospitality, Healthcare, Senior Living, Education, Petroleum and Automotive, Self-Storage, Co-Living and Student Accommodation sectors to help service clients with their debt requirements.

CBRE’s OPRE platform unites specialist sector expertise across all operational asset classes, with in-depth financial capabilities, including debt origination, equity raising, M&A, financial modelling and loan servicing.

Last year, CBRE advised Marathon on the sale of a 17 IHG and Hilton-branded hotel asset portfolio and underlying operating platform to Thai based DTGO Corporation for in excess of £450m. This represented DTGO’s first strategic acquisition in the UK. CBRE subsequently arranged a £370m debt facility for the buyer and now manage the loan on behalf of the lender.

Gow’s hire follows the appointment of Stephen Barr as a Director in CBRE’s Debt Advisory team in March. Barr also joined from JLL and will be working with Chris to develop CBRE’s expertise in the OPRE debt advisory market.
